Introduction.
Wheat thrips causes great damage to wheat. As a result, wheat ears dry up.
In some cases, the third part of them dries up, and the leaf does not write well.
The leaf sheath does not develop well. The weight and quality of damaged grain
is low. In some cases, if there is one larva of thrips in one grain, the crop will die
by 11%, if there are three - up to 34-35%, and if there are five - up to 50%.
Depending on the variety, the resistance of wheat is also different. Durum wheat
is resistant to thrips.
The length of thrips is 1.5–2.2 mm. The div is thin, the last segment of the
abdomen is elongated, and the back end is slightly narrowed. The middle part of
the front thorax is slightly narrowed like that of other thrips, and the edges of
the wings have long spines.
The mustache has 8 joints, its div is black, 3 joints are flowing, and the tip
is slightly brown. The thrips larva is thin, up to 2 mm long, the mustache has 7
joints, the spine on the last joint of the abdomen is shorter, the larva is light red
in color.
Wheat thrips hibernates under soil clods, in cracks in the earth in the young
larval period. In early spring, when the temperature reaches 8°C, the larvae
begin to move and feed.
Adult thrips appear in April. By the middle of May, they are observed to be
very numerous, and at this time egg-laying is at its peak. The female thrips lays
one egg, sometimes several, on the spikelet, sometimes on the shell. Adult thrips
live by sucking the tip of the stem and the leaf sheath of the wheat plant. 6-7
days after laying the eggs, the larva emerges. Larvae enter the shell of the spike
and begin to suck the shell and flower juice. Later, they begin to suck the juice of
the grain.

In addition to wheat, these thrips damage barley, oats, corn and other cereal
grasses. They breed once a year. In order to fight against them, it is necessary to
thoroughly plow the land, introduce crop rotation and use chemical means. BI-
58 40% em.k. 0.5–1 l/ha; karate 5% em.k. 0.15–0.2 l/ha; fallow 40% em.k. 1.5
l/ha; syracuse 25% em.k. 0.2 l/ha is used.
